Expedia chief executive Dara Khosrowshahi has told a US technology conference that the business is only at "the very, very early stages" of its development in Europe.

When asked whether Expedia could compete against Priceline Inc’s booking.com, Khosrowshahi said that the market in Europe was "huge".

Expedia and booking.com combined have only a 6% to 7% share of the overall European travel market, which he estimated to be worth $250m-$300bn, bigger than the US.
